What affects the price

When you start pricing out an electric fireplace, a few main things change the bottom line. First, size matters—a massive wall-mounted unit or a custom built-in insert will cost more than a standard portable heater. If you want high-end features like realistic 3D flame effects, smart home integration, or crackling sound components, expect to pay more for the technology. Installation also shifts the cost; simple plug-and-play models are cheaper than those requiring hardwiring or carpentry work. Can I use a standard wall outlet to power an electric fireplace insert in my Fort Wayne residence?

Whether you can plug an electric fireplace insert into a regular outlet in your Fort Wayne home depends on the unit's power requirements. Many smaller, decorative electric fireplaces operate on standard 120-volt circuits and can be plugged into a typical three-prong outlet. However, inserts designed for significant supplemental heating often draw more amperage and may necessitate a dedicated circuit installed by a licensed electrician. Always check the manufacturer's specifications for your specific model to ensure safe operation and avoid tripping breakers.

What are the main drawbacks of owning an electric fireplace compared to other heating sources?

While electric fireplaces offer convenience and aesthetic appeal, their primary drawback is often their heating efficiency compared to dedicated HVAC systems. They are generally best suited for supplemental heat or ambiance rather than whole-house warming in a climate like Fort Wayne's. Furthermore, while modern units are improving, some users find the realism of the flame effect less convincing than that of a gas or wood-burning fireplace. Running the heating element can also increase electricity bills, especially in colder months. Proper insulation and assessment of your heating needs are vital.

Do electric fireplaces consume a significant amount of electricity in Fort Wayne homes?

The electricity consumption of electric fireplaces in Fort Wayne homes varies significantly based on usage. The flame effect alone uses minimal electricity, often comparable to a few LED light bulbs. However, the heating element, when activated to provide supplemental warmth, can draw a substantial amount of power, similar to a space heater. This means running the heat for extended periods during colder Fort Wayne winters can noticeably increase your electricity bill. It's recommended to use them primarily for ambiance or to supplement your main heating system.
